Revert "[CPUFREQ][2/2] preregister support for powernow-k8"

This reverts commit 34ae7f35, which has
been reported to cause a number of problems.  During suspend and resume,
it apparently causes a crash in a CPU hotplug notifier to happen,
although the exact details are sketchy because of the inability to get
good traces during the suspend sequence.

See buzilla entries

	http://bugzilla.kernel.org/show_bug.cgi?id=11296
	http://bugzilla.kernel.org/show_bug.cgi?id=11339



for more examples and details.

[ Mark: "Revert the patch for now.  I'm still looking into getting a
  reliable reproduction and I do not have a fix at this time." ]
